Peter Obi’s Son: Seyi Law Weighs in as Attacks Over Viral Pics Intensify: “This is Madness”

  • Comedian Seyi Law reacted as photos of Peter Obi’s son, Oseloka, trended online with heated insinuations
  • The comic recalled how his own wife and daughter were dragged during the 2023 elections because of his political stance
  • He urged Nigerians to separate family from politics, warning against becoming what they condemn

Nigerian comedian, Seyi Law, has reacted to the controversy surrounding viral photos of Oseloka Obi, son of former Labour Party presidential candidate, Peter Obi.

The images, which surfaced online in August 2025, showed Oseloka dining with a friend, Okwesa, in what many described as a “too-close” snapshot.

The photos immediately became the subject of heated debates, with some critics suggesting they could impact the political future of his father.

But while online jabs intensified, Seyi Law decided to address the issue in a way that struck a nerve.

In a post shared on his social media page, the comedian appealed for calm, stressing that Oseloka should not be judged based on his father’s political journey.

The comedian wrote:

“Now, family is off limits. I never insulted anyone first. It’s okay, sha. Though it is painful, we should be careful not to become what we condemn. Please, let the young man be. He is not his father, neither is he the one that made him some people’s choice.”

His statement comes with a touch of irony, considering the comedian himself has been one of Peter Obi’s fiercest critics. However, he made it clear that dragging Oseloka into the political space is unfair.

The comic went further to share a screenshot of a message his wife once received from a self-proclaimed “Obidient” during the heat of the 2023 elections. The message carried threats directed at his family simply because he did not support their candidate.

According to him, that episode was both painful and unnecessary, a reason why he believes Nigerians must learn to draw boundaries between politics and family.
